A record released by the United Nations Environment Programme (UNEP) recommends that the tidal wave of 26 December 2004 triggered less damage in the areas where natural obstacles existed, such as mangroves, reef or coastal greenery.
Natural obstacles, such as reef and mangrove woodlands, prevent the spread of tidal waves and the circulation of coastal waters and minimized the flooding and rise of water. A seawall is a static feature which can clash with the vibrant nature of the shore and restrain the exchange of sediment in between land and sea. Generally, seawalls can be a successful method to regulate seaside erosion, but only if they are constructed well and out of products that can endure the pressure of continuous wave power. Some understanding is required of the seaside processes and morphodynamics details to the seawall area.
